- NONE (Patrick.Barrington@cimtegration.com) wrote:
- : Does anyone know of where I can find a C or C++ compiler for
- : MS-DOS or windows.
- ^^^^^^^
-
- Think about this for a minute. A Windows shareware compiler would have
- to license the Windows SDK just like Borland, etc do in order to
- generate Windows programs. How likely is it a shareware compiler writer
- would have the financial backing to do this? How likely is it MS would
- license this to someone who would make their code publically available
- all over the universe?
